Mother Goose is a gentle early-learning program that focuses on the interaction between parent(s) and their little ones. We provide developmentally appropriate opportunities such as play, sing-alongs, and rhymes. Come join the fun and meet new friends. We look forward to seeing you! How to Attend We want to ensure a positive experience for everyone, but we need your help. Mother Goose is a family program for newborns, infants, and early toddlers (birth through 23 months) . Siblings are welcome to participate with the active support of a parent/caregiver, and as long as they are not disruptive to the program. To ensure your position in the program, please register  each  child who will be attending. Registration will open one week prior to each program.
